This typeface has a story, a prehistory should I say. This is
the very first font I made with Fontographer 3, right after purchase.
I was fiddling around, and did not really feel like drawing characters,
but rather, to play. I can't remember exactly how the dinosaur
came to be, but after drawing one, I got caught, and before I
knew it, Barney and his friends had filled up all the character
positions. Soon after, in 1993 I think, I placed it in the CompuServe
forums (at the time, Internet was not yet as popular), and before
I knew it, tens of thousands of people had downloaded it. It
even had enough success to be emulated by other foundries, who
came up with their own dinosaurs !
